Barclaycard extended warranty - applies to second hand items?

Hi, I'm planning on buying something reasonably expensive second hand through eBay and was going to pay for it on my Barclaycard through Paypal, will I get the 12 month extended warranty on the item? If so and it doesn't come with any warranty at all does that mean I have a 12 month warranty from the date of purchase? I can't seem to find any information on their site or in any of their policy booklets.

Thanks for any help!

    I'd say that it only applies to new items, as second hand items may be more likely to break, and I do remember Barclays stating it only extended the manufacturers warranty, so if there isn't even a manufacturers warranty they can't extend it.

    I'd read your T&Cs more carefully, or contact Barclaycard before the purchase.

    If this is the Barclaycard World Mastercard then according to the insurance T&Cs both second hand and internet purchases are excluded.

    And even if they weren't, I don't think you'd be covered buying through a third party such as Paypal.

    Internet purchases ARE included, what isn;t are purchased through card processors (like PayPal) your payment must be made direct to the merchant supplying the goods. S/h items are not covered.
